Vieira","doi":"10.26895/geosaberes.v11i0.947","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.26895/geosaberes.v11i0.947","url":null,"abstract":"This work had as main objective to map the gullies of the urban perimeter of the city of Rio Preto da Eva, in Amazonas. It is worth mentioning that these are erosive features that are characterized by having a great impact on the landscape, especially in urban environments. The registration form and the images generated by UAVs processed using the Agisoft Metashape software were used as tools. The extraction of geomorphometric data was performed using the Alos Palsar image, in which they were processed in the Arcgis 10.5 software to obtain hypsometry, contour lines and slope. The results indicate the existence of 3 gullies that add up to an area of more than 5,254.42 m2 and an eroded volume of more than 89,000 m3. Due to the characteristics observed in the field, it was found that these are quite active, and indicate risks for the population in their surroundings.","PeriodicalId":41550,"journal":{"name":"Geosaberes","volume":"11 1","pages":"517"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2020-07-13","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"45645350","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

{"title":"AÇAÍ IN THE GLOBALIZATION MODEL OF AMAZON PLANTS: AN ANCIENT PRODUCT, NEW FORMS OF SPATIAL PRODUCTION AND REPRODUCTION","authors":"Francisco Cortezzi","doi":"10.26895/geosaberes.v11i0.975","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.26895/geosaberes.v11i0.975","url":null,"abstract":"Originating from the palm Euterpe oleracea, the açaí is an endemic fruit of the Amazon rainforest, the consumption of which has grown strongly in Brazil since the 1990s and is emerging in other regions of the world. Consumed mainly in the form of pulp and erected as a \"superfruit\" by marketing players for its antioxidant and nutritional potential, the açaí berry goes through a dynamic process encompassing both its space production and international distribution circuit as well as its composition derivative products. In this conjuncture, our main objective is to understand the metamorphosis of the acai, that is to say when it is perceived much more as an economic resource than as a natural resource. To achieve this objective, our research uses as a main basis the Globalization Model of Amazonian Plants, proposed and developed by Beaufort (2017).","PeriodicalId":41550,"journal":{"name":"Geosaberes","volume":"11 1","pages":"493"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2020-07-05","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"44143201","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

Bazoobandi","doi":"10.26895/geosaberes.v11i0.1049","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.26895/geosaberes.v11i0.1049","url":null,"abstract":"The study area is located in Lavasanat region in the east of Tehran Province in the Central Alborz zone. The outcrops in this region are mainly associated with Karaj formation and belong to the upper Eocene to Oligocene periods. These outcrops consist of two intrusions: one in the north and the other in the northeast of Lavasanat. These outcrops are scattered over an area of approximately 337km2. In the study region, there are various intrusive igneous rocks, while numerous intrusive igneous rocks are scattered in the form of sills and dikes. These rocks include a range of rocks from diorite gabbro to diorite, monzonite, and syenite. The weathered colors of these rocks are black, brown and gray. The outcrops of these sills are mainly present in the middle-northern part of the quadrangle geological map of the east of Tehran. In different diagrams of the magma series, the study rocks are classified as alkaline, calc-alkaline, and shoshonite, which may indicate magma contamination. An analysis of the variations of the classical elements and trace elements, the spider plots, and interpretations of these plots confirms the relationship of these rocks with the subduction zone and continental arc. To find the tectonic position of the sills in the study area based on the geochemical diagrams, we selected samples from the within-plate (WIP) and arc zones.","PeriodicalId":41550,"journal":{"name":"Geosaberes","volume":"11 1","pages":"480"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2020-07-05","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"46037600","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

Nezafati","doi":"10.26895/geosaberes.v11i0.1047","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.26895/geosaberes.v11i0.1047","url":null,"abstract":"Ramand mineralization area is located at a distance of about 60 km from the provincial capital of Qazvin province, Iran. The studied area is a part of the Central Iran structural zone in the southern part of Danesfahan geological map. Lithological units in Ramand area are composed of riodacite, rhyolite, tuff riodacite, crystal tuff and riodacite. The presence of clay minerals indicates argillic alteration, which is a good indicator of mineralization. This type of alteration can be detected in volcanic regions which have been severely affected by argillic alteration. Silicification is the most important evidence of precious metal potential in post magmatic environments. According to mineralogical studies, sulfide minerals in the area consist of pyrite and chalcopyrite with supergene minerals such as covellite, malachite, and Fe hydroxides. Based on phase content, the three types of inclusion in Ramand area include vapor, vapor liquid, and liquid rich inclusions. According to fluid inclusion data, the liquid vapor homogenization temperature [TH (L–V)] varied from 73 to 307 °C, and salinity ranged from 1.75 to 4.74 wt% NaCl eq. The calculated δ18O values of water in equilibrium with quartz ranged from 5.8 to 6.9 per ml. Calculated δ18O values of water in equilibrium with calcite ranged from 4.4 to 9.4 per ml. These data suggest that the ores formed most likely originated from magmatic hydrothermal sources along with some meteoric solutions during mineralization processes.","PeriodicalId":41550,"journal":{"name":"Geosaberes","volume":"11 1","pages":"450"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2020-07-04","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"69160906","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}

Borysenko","doi":"10.26895/geosaberes.v11i0.941","DOIUrl":"https://doi.org/10.26895/geosaberes.v11i0.941","url":null,"abstract":"The distinctive feature of higher geography education in Ukraine is that specialists in geography are trained at two types of educational institutions: classical and purely pedagogical universities. Classical universities focus more on shaping geography competences during educational trainings while pedagogical ones aim to ensure mastery of the geography teaching methods. A classical university offers more thorough practical training due to the fact that they have their own training bases and stations. One of the challenges in cultivating geography-related competences during educational practical trainings is the need to upgrade the algorithm for conducting such trainings, increase their frequency and agreement with the theoretical component of the students' training.","PeriodicalId":41550,"journal":{"name":"Geosaberes","volume":"11 1","pages":"406"},"PeriodicalIF":0.0,"publicationDate":"2020-06-21","publicationTypes":"Journal Article","fieldsOfStudy":null,"isOpenAccess":false,"openAccessPdf":"","citationCount":null,"resultStr":null,"platform":"Semanticscholar","paperid":"44779808","PeriodicalName":null,"FirstCategoryId":null,"ListUrlMain":null,"RegionNum":0,"RegionCategory":"","ArticlePicture":[],"TitleCN":null,"AbstractTextCN":null,"PMCID":"","EPubDate":null,"PubModel":null,"JCR":null,"JCRName":null,"Score":null,"Total":0}
